I am starting  2020 in a good way!  We got a new Wendy’s sign.  The glass was cleaned up in the shopping center parking lot near the old Jose’.  Now, I can check off another “wish”…the turn lanes at the red light near McDonald’s and highway 49 have been repainted!  Praises…we can see which way to go/turn…and our visitors will have a clue how to proceed onto highway 49.

Mayor Dale Berry is announcing at the Board of Aldermen meeting (which is live streamed on MageeNews.com FB page beginning at 6:30) Tuesday night  that he has a “Sweep the Streets” plan!  Mayor Berry intends for all streets in the city to be swept!  Hot dog…we may get clean yet!
